Adenocarcinoma of Colon Recurrent Clinical Trial
— CRCOfficial title:
Effects of the Dietary Supplementation With a Blend of ER Beta Agonists on the Expression of ER Beta and Related Biomarkers of Cell Proliferation and Apoptosis, in Sporadic Colon Adenopolyposis

The decreased Estrogen Receptor beta (ERβ) expression in the non adenomatous mucosa of ApcMin/+ mice favours intestinal neoproliferation. The dietary supplementation with a blend of ERβ agonists and lignin has been shown to recover ERβ to the healthy wild type levels, and a reduced polyp number and lower dysplasia was also observed in the adenomatous mucosa. In this randomised, double blind and placebo controlled study, we assessed if ERβ similarly guides the apoptotic control of cell proliferation in the non adenomatous colon mucosa of patients affected from sporadic adenopolyposis, prone to polyp recurrence. For 60 day in advance of the screening colonoscopy, patients were supplemented with a dietary blend of ERβ agonists and lignin (Eviendep, CM&D Pharma Limited, London, UK) on top their common diet (left unchanged during the study period), to study if the pro-proliferative behavior of the non adenomatous mucosa was effected. Sixty patients naïve from previous and concomitant hormonal or anti-inflammatory CRC chemoprevention were sequentially 1:1 randomised to active or placebo supplementation. ERα and ERβ (mRNA, Western Blotting, Elisa, immunostaining), TUNEL, caspase-3 and Ki-67 (immunostaining) were assessed in bioptic normal colon mucosa samples. Study power: 80%, type 1 error: .05 (two-tails). Statistics: Non parametric Wilcoxon test for efficacy. MANOVA for proliferative and apoptotic biomarkers relationships to the common diet and to the 60 day supplementation.

Inclusion Criteria: - Men and women, age: 50-70 years - Menopausal women since at least 2 years - Diagnosed since 2003 for adenomas, underwent polypectomy and histological assessment - Regularly inscribed and actively ongoing the surveillance program for the follow-up of adenoma recurrence and progression to advanced adenomas - Screening colonoscopy every 3-5 years - No previous or concomitant administration of ASA and NSAIDs - No previous or concomitant administration of Hormonal Replacement Therapy (HRT) - No previous or concomitant administration of other phytoestrogens Exclusion Criteria: - Chronic inflammatory intestinal disease - Intestinal and/or extraintestinal malignant neoplasms - Acute or chronic renal disease - Anemia - Coagulation disorders, - BMI > 30 - Systemic corticosteroids - Anticoagulants or platelet antiaggregants - Antibiotics within 30 days from enrollment |
Allocation: Randomized, Endpoint Classification: Safety/Efficacy Study, Intervention Model: Parallel Assignment, Masking: Double Blind (Subject, Caregiver, Investigator, Outcomes Assessor), Primary Purpose: Prevention
